Score 93/100 · Stephen Tanzer, Vinous, May 2012

(60% merlot and 40% cabernet sauvignon): Full ruby-red. High-toned aromas of urgent crushed blackberry, licorice and minerals. At once firm and plush, with excellent energy to the intense mountain berry flavors. Boasts a lovely light touch for such a rich, ripe wine. Finishes with suave, broad tannins and impressive length. Higher-toned than the 2009 version, and probably for enjoying earlier.

Score 93/100 · Drink 2013-2023, Antonio Galloni, Wine Advocate, Dec 2011

The 2008 Reserve Claret emerges from the glass with expressive dark red fruit, licorice, leather and spices, revealing gorgeous length and persistence. Firm yet well-integrated tannins frame the fruit beautifully from start to finish. Hints of mocha and sweet spices linger on the close. There is an attractive fleshiness to the Claret that makes the wine approachable and enjoyable even today. Anticipated maturity: 2013-2023. Tel. (707) 963-4949
